Description:
Pfam 00069 Protein kinase domain PROFILE entry PS50011 Protein kinases signatures and profile Eukaryotic protein kinases 1,2,3,4,5 are enzymes that belong to a very extensive family of proteins which share a conserved catalytic core common to both serine threonine and tyrosine protein kinases. There are a number of conserved regions in the catalytic domain of protein kinases. We have selected two of these regions to build signature patterns. The first region, which is located in the N-terminal extremity of the catalytic domain, is a glycine-rich stretch of residues in the vicinity of a lysine residue, which has been shown to be involved in ATP binding. The second region, which is located in the central part of the catalytic domain, contains a conserved aspartic acid residue which is important for the catalytic activity of the enzyme 6

| TAIR | AT4G32830.1 | ataurora1. Encodes a member of a family of Ser/Thr kinases whose activities peak during cell division. Transcripts are abundant in tissues rich in dividing cells like roots and flowers but are low or absent in fully expanded leaves and stems. In interphase cells, the protein is predominantly nuclear. During mitosis, the protein associates with plant-specific cytoskeletal structures (preprophase band, phragmoplast, nascent cell plate) that are necessary for cytokinesis as well as with the microtubule spindle. It specifically phosphorylates Ser10 of histone H3 and colocalizes with phosphorylated histone H3 during mitosis. | 0 |
